Understanding Zombie Cells and Their Impact on Aging
As we age, our bodies undergo a complex series of changes at the cellular level. One of the most significant contributors to the aging process is the accumulation of zombie cells, also known as senescent cells. These cells, which have ceased to function properly but continue to linger in our bodies, play a crucial role in driving inflammation and the development of age-related diseases such as heart disease, cancer, dementia, and arthritis.
Zombie cells are essentially cells that have reached the end of their lifespan but fail to undergo the normal process of programmed cell death, called apoptosis. Instead, they remain in a state of cellular limbo, secreting harmful inflammatory compounds known as cytokines. These cytokines not only cause damage to surrounding tissues but also encourage neighboring cells to become senescent, creating a vicious cycle of inflammation and cellular dysfunction.

Senolytics: A Promising Approach to Combating Zombie Cells
Senolytics are a class of compounds, both natural and pharmaceutical, that have been shown to selectively target and eliminate zombie cells. By clearing out these dysfunctional cells, senolytics have the potential to reduce inflammation, improve tissue function, and promote overall health and longevity.
Natural senolytics are found in a variety of plant compounds, known as phytochemicals. These compounds, which have evolved to help plants defend against harsh conditions and predators, can also benefit human health by targeting zombie cells. Some of the most promising natural senolytics include:
- Quercetin: Found in apples, onions, and grapes
- Fisetin: Found in strawberries, persimmons, apples, cucumbers, and onions
- Luteolin: Found in carrots, broccoli, artichokes, onions, cabbage, and apple skins
- Curcumin: Found in turmeric, a spice commonly used in curries
In addition to these natural compounds, pharmaceutical companies are also investing heavily in the development of targeted senolytic drugs. While these medications are still in the early stages of research and development, they hold promise as a potential treatment for age-related diseases and as a means of promoting healthy aging.
